Featured Build: Hillstone Del Mar
Out with the old, in with the new! Currently under construction, the Hillstone Del Mar project consists of the demolition of the existing Bully’s Del Mar restaurant, parking lot, and landscaping totaling 14,244 square feet. On this demolition, Superintendent, Joe Bennett said “We’re putting together a million-piece jigsaw puzzle. It’s the process, it’s what drives us.”

Our team will then construct a new 4,700 square foot restaurant containing approximately 10,000 square feet of decorative, structural brick and concrete walls, architectural steel columns, beams, moment frames and 1,100 square feet of landscape area with decorative concrete planters, flatwork, and ipe wood fencing. Architectural woodwork elements will include teak bar tops, tabletops and booths, heavy gauge brass trim, petit granite and marble countertops, suspended wood ceilings, restroom partitions and accessories, decorative plumbing fixtures and mirrors, and a 3 stop elevator with architectural cab finishes, laundry and trash chutes. Utilities to include a new storm drain system and Filterra unit, fire main, domestic water, fire sprinkler, sewer, HVAC, gas and electrical.

Additionally, the project will also include mass excavation, soldier pile shoring walls and structural concrete for a 2-story parking garage including 1 level of subterranean parking as well as a best-in-class custom kitchen. Expected to be completed in the first part of 2021.
